The Certificate in Indigenous Impact Communication Strategies course is a vital program designed to empower learners with the essential skills needed to effectively communicate and engage with Indigenous communities. This course highlights the importance of understanding and respecting Indigenous cultures, histories, and worldviews, and emphasizes the value of culturally safe and appropriate communication practices.

In today's increasingly diverse and interconnected world, there is a growing demand for professionals who can work effectively with Indigenous communities. This course provides learners with the necessary tools and strategies to build and maintain respectful relationships with Indigenous partners, stakeholders, and communities, and to make a positive impact on Indigenous lives and communities. By completing this course, learners will be well-equipped with the knowledge and skills needed to advance their careers in a variety of fields, including government, education, healthcare, business, and community development. By demonstrating a commitment to Indigenous communication and engagement, learners will be able to make meaningful contributions to reconciliation and decolonization efforts, and to create a more inclusive and equitable world for all.
